The same color needs a different cmyk build depending on the paper. Here is #b7b0b5 on both.

Coated stockgloss or silk, C
0 4 1 28
Ink sits on the surface, so colors stay bright and close to screen.
Uncoated stocknatural or matte, U
4 8 5 34
The stock absorbs ink and gains dot, so it needs a heavier build and reads a touch softer.

How we calculate these values

The figures for #b7b0b5 come from standard color math, shown so you can check them. We convert from sRGB to each space with the standard formulas, so the codes match what design tools show. The uncoated cmyk build carries more ink than the coated one, which is what a printer would compensate for when the same color runs on a rougher stock. For Pantone we return the nearest reference by perceptual distance, which gets you close but is not a substitute for a physical swatch book.
